Inventors list |
Assignees list |
Classification tree browser |
Top 100 Inventors |
Top 100 Assignees |
Agarwal, Bangalore
Amit Jagdish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20090327304 | SYSTEMS AND METHODS FOR TOKENIZING AND INTERPRETING UNIFORM RESOURCE LOCATORS - Aspects include methods, computer readable storing instructions for such methods, and systems for processing text strings such as URLs that comprise patterns of parameters and values for such parameters, delimited in a site-specific manner. Such aspects provide for accepting a number of text strings that are expected to have a common delimiting strategy, then deeply tokenizing those text strings to arrive at a set of tokens from which are selected anchor tokens used to form patterns having the anchor tokens separated by wildcard portions for recursive processing. The patterns formed can be mapped to a tree of nodes. Information concerning relationships between nodes and between tokens within a given node, as well as other heuristics concerning which tokens are parameters and which are values can be used as observed events for producing probabilities that certain tokens are parameters or values, using a dynamic programming algorithm, such as a Viterbi algorithm. | 12-31-2009 |
Arvind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20120095585 | System and Method for Workflow Integration - A system is provided. The system comprises a computer system, an at least one memory; and a first application stored in the at least one memory. When executed by the computer system, the first application automatically executes a workflow that receives a first input from a human machine interface (HMI) in a first plant, in response to the first input generates a first event that assigns a first task associated to a first functional role performed at the first plant, receives a second input associated with the first task, in response to the second input generates a second event that assigns a second task associated to a second functional role, receives a third input associated with the second task, in response to the third input transmits information to the human machine interface that changes the process mediated by the human machine interface in the first plant. | 04-19-2012 |
| 20120095925 | System and Method of Federated Workflow Data Storage - A system is provided comprising a first and second computer system, a first and second memory, and a first and second application. The first application executes a first workflow that receives a first input from an HMI in a first plant, in response generates a first event that assigns a first task associated to a role performed at the first plant, receives a second input associated with the first task, in response to the second input generates a second event, and transmits the second event. The second application executes a second workflow that receives the second event and assigns a second task associated to a role performed at the office separate from the first plant, receives a third input associated with the second task, and in response to the third input transmits information to the HMI that changes the process mediated by the HMI in the first plant. | 04-19-2012 |
| 20120096463 | System and Method for Integrated Workflow Scaling - A system is provided. The system comprises a first computer located in a first plant, a first memory, and a first object based process management application stored in the first memory. The system further comprises a second computer located in a location separate from the first plant, a second memory, and a second object based process management application stored in the second memory. When executed on the first computer, the first application invokes scripts in response to events and the scripts launch tasks. When executed on the second computer, the second computer invokes scripts in response to events and the scripts launch tasks, one of the events acted on by the second application is a message received from the first application. | 04-19-2012 |
Garima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20100120911 | PRESERVATIVE SYSTEM FOR COSMETIC FORMULATIONS - Disclosed is a novel method for preserving cosmetic/personal care formulations through a two component preservative system, said system comprising (a) Component I which functions to eliminate the existing microbial contamination load in a natural cosmetic formulation base through an optimized pasteurization method that avoids deep freezing; and (b) Component II that includes the step of adding synergistic blends of fractionated essential oils, extracts and isolated compounds to the pre-pasteurized cosmetic base obtained through the method of component I, wherein the synergistic blends sustain the effects of pasteurization through anti-microbial and anti-oxidant effects, said anti-oxidant effects enhancing further the anti-microbial effects by virtue of inhibiting lipid per oxidation that facilitates the undue proliferation of microbe. | 05-13-2010 |
Mugdha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20110277026 | Systems and Methods for Providing Single Sign On Access to Enterprise SAAS and Cloud Hosted Applications - The solution of the present application addresses the problem of authentication across disparately hosted systems by providing a single authentication domain across SaaS and cloud hosted applications as well as traditional enterprise hosted applications. An application delivery controller intermediary to a plurality of clients and the disparately hosted applications providing single sign on management, integration and control. A user may log in via an interface provided, controlled or managed by the ADC, which in turns, authenticates the user to the application in accordance with policy and the host of the application. As such, the user may login once to gain access to a plurality of disparately hosted applications. From the user's perspective, the user seamlessly and transparently gains access to different hosted systems with different passwords and authentication via the remote access provided by the system of the present solution | 11-10-2011 |
| 20120036244 | SYSTEMS AND METHODS FOR IIP ADDRESS SHARING ACROSS CORES IN A MULTI-CORE SYSTEM - In a multi-core system, multiple packet engines across corresponding cores may be working concurrently processing data packets from data flows of SSL VPN sessions. For example, a first core may establish a SSL VPN session with a client. Any one of the other cores, such as a second core, may received packets related to the session owned by the first core. Embodiments of the systems and method described below provide management of IIP addresses for the multi-core/multi-packet engine approach to providing SSL VPN service. In some embodiments, the approach to managing IIP addresses is to have one packet engine on a core act as a master or controller of the IIPs for the remaining packet engines and cores. The packet engines/cores use a protocol for communications regarding IIP management. | 02-09-2012 |
Navneet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20090031166 | WARM REBOOT ENABLED KERNEL DUMPER - In one embodiment, a method of a kernel dumper module includes generating a dump file associated with a kernel when the kernel crashes, storing the dump file to a functional memory upon applying an overwrite protection to a core dump of the dump file, restarting the kernel through a warm reboot of the kernel such that the core dump is not erased from the functional memory, and transferring the core dump to a system file using the kernel. | 01-29-2009 |
| 20110228696 | DYNAMIC DIRECTED ACYCLIC GRAPH (DAG) TOPOLOGY REPORTING - In one embodiment, a root device of a directed acyclic graph (DAG) may determine/detect a trigger to learn a network topology of the DAG. In response, the root device may transmit a DAG discovery request down the DAG with a route record request that requests that each device within the DAG add its device identification (ID) to a reverse route record stack for each route of a DAG discovery reply propagated up the DAG toward the root device. Upon receiving one or more DAG discovery replies, the root device may compile the recorded routes from the reverse route record stacks into a DAG network topology. Also, in one embodiment, the root device may determine “short-cuts” based on a traffic matrix generated in response to network statistics optionally included within the responses from the devices within the DAG. | 09-22-2011 |
| 20110231573 | DYNAMIC DIRECTED ACYCLIC GRAPH (DAG) ADJUSTMENT - In one embodiment, a root device may request that one or more devices of a computer network build a directed acyclic graph (DAG) for routing traffic within the computer network based on an objective function (OF), where the OF has one or more metrics to optimize the DAG against and optionally certain constraints. Particular devices that receive the request may then build the DAG based on the OF, and may determine and report OF feedback to the root device. Upon receiving the reports regarding OF feedback, the root device may then adjust the OF based on the feedback, and request a rebuild of the DAG from the devices based on the adjusted OF. | 09-22-2011 |
Nitin Kumar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20100138834 | APPLICATION SWITCHING IN A SINGLE THREADED ARCHITECTURE FOR DEVICES - A method and system for launching multiple applications simultaneously on a device under the control of application switching framework so that the operating system is only running one task for all the applications is provided. A single task is run under the control of an operating system. An application manager is run within the task. One or more applications are launched within the task under the control of the application manager. One of the applications is made the current application by switching, under user control, among the launched applications. A list of application descriptors is maintained for all the launched applications, and when switching, the application descriptor of one of the applications is used for displaying the application to a user on a screen. Each application descriptor contains forms of the launched applications. Each of the application descriptors contains a tree of forms with one root or parent form. A form represents an image to be displayed to the user. The image consists of text, pictures, bitmaps, or menus. | 06-03-2010 |
Salil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20100062789 | Intelligent location tracking based on predictive modelling - Tracking a mobile station, MS, ( | 03-11-2010 |
Sandeep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20110167170 | Adaptive Chunked and Content-aware Pacing of Multi-Media Delivery over HTTP Transport and Network Controlled Bit Rate Selection - A network device, capable of understanding communications between an end user and the core network on a RAN network is disclosed. In some embodiments, the device is able to decode the control plane and the user plane. As such, it is able to determine when the end user has requested multimedia content. Once this is known, the device can optimize the delivery of that content in several ways. In one embodiment, the device requests the content from the content server (located in the core network) and transmits this content in a just-in-time manner to the end user. In another embodiment, the device automatically changes the encoding and resolution of the content, based on overall monitored network traffic. In another embodiment, the device automatically selects or modifies the format and resolution options based on overall bandwidth limitations, independent of the end user. | 07-07-2011 |
Sanjeev Kumar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20090187440 | METHOD AND SYSTEM FOR FACILITATING SECURITY MANAGEMENT IN AN ELECTRONIC NETWORK - A method and system for facilitating security management in an electronic network is provided. The method comprising obtaining a set of criteria corresponding to a security requirement of an enterprise. The method further comprising a set of entitlements verification components based on the set of criteria to obtain a customized set of entitlements verification components. The customized set of entitlements verification components comprises one or more entitlements verification components from the set of entitlements verification components. The method further comprising deploying the customized set of entitlements verification components in the electronic network. | 07-23-2009 |
| 20090187553 | METHOD AND SYSTEM FOR FACILITATING VERIFICATION OF AN ENTITY BASED ON BUSINESS REQUIREMENTS - A method, system and computer program product for facilitating verification of an entity against a reference database. The entity comprises a plurality of attributes. The method obtains a set of attributes from the plurality of attributes based on a set of predefined parameters. Further, the method selects a set of algorithms corresponding to each attribute belonging to the set of attributes. Thereafter, the method executes one or more algorithms belonging to a set of algorithms corresponding to each attribute. | 07-23-2009 |
Sheetal K.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20110051911 | World Wide Telecom Web Voice Applications - A framework for creating a voice application in a world wide telecom web (WWTW) is provided. The techniques include using a pre-defined schema to create one or more voice application templates, using the one or more voice application templates to generate a first version of the voice application, using the first version of the voice application and a library of one or more components to generate a deployable version of the voice application and deploying the deployable version of the voice application onto a run-time execution engine. | 03-03-2011 |
Somesh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20090010187 | System and Method for an Adaptive Access Point Mode - A system an adaptive access point node includes (a) a switch disposed within a network, the network comprising at least one virtual local area network; (b) an anchor access point disposed in the at least one virtual local area network, the anchor access point connected to the switch via a data path, the anchor access point configured to receive a broadcast data packet from the switch via the data path; and (c) at least one access point connected to the anchor access point via a local data path to receive the broadcast data packet from the anchor access point via the local data path. The anchor access point and the access points further forward the broadcast data packet to other devices connected thereto. | 01-08-2009 |
Sonali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20110113467 | SYSTEM AND METHOD FOR PREVENTING DATA LOSS USING VIRTUAL MACHINE WRAPPED APPLICATIONS - A method in one example implementation includes selecting at least one criterion for controlling data transmission from within a virtual machine. At least one application is included within the virtual machine, which includes a policy module. The selected criterion corresponds to at least one policy associated with the policy module. The method also includes evaluating the selected criterion of the policy to permit an attempt to transmit the data from within the virtual machine. In more specific embodiments, the policy may include a plurality of criteria with a first selected criterion permitting transmission of the data to a first application and a second selected criterion prohibiting transmission of the data to a second application. In another specific embodiment, the method may include updating the policy module through an administration module to modify the selected criterion. | 05-12-2011 |
Vinay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20110320926 | GENERATING XML SCHEMAS FOR XML DOCUMENT - The present invention is directed to implementing methods and systems for automatically defining XML document rules by generating an XML schema for a given XML document to an extent that the schema can be generated without human intervention. Further, developers working on XML technologies are benefited by this solution as it provides a simple way of generating a skeletal schema based on an XML document. The XML document based on which the schema is to be generated may be well formed and can use a namespace. Generation of the schema may include the following three phases: 1) Gathering information, 2) Parsing the XML document, and 3) Building the schema. | 12-29-2011 |
Vipul Agarwal, Bangalore IN
| Patent application number | Description | Published |
|---|---|---|
| 20110087646 | Method and System for Form-Filling Crawl and Associating Rich Keywords - Techniques are provided for the efficient location, processing, and retrieval of local product information derived from web pages generally locatable through form queries submitted to web pages often referred to as the “deep” or “hidden” web. In an embodiment, information such as product information and dealer-location information is located on a web page form such as a dealer-locator form. After location of a suitable web page form, editorial wrapping is performed to create an automated information extraction process. Using the automated information extractor, deep-web crawling is performed. A grid-based extraction of individual business records is performed, and matching and ingestion are performed in conjunction with a business listing database. Finally, metadata tags are added to entries in the business listing database. Metadata tags also may be added to entries in other databases. | 04-14-2011 |
